Integration Developer

Software Development

  • AvailabilityPermanent
  • Experience5+ Years
  • Share

Integration Developer

Software DevelopmentGauteng

A leader in the healthcare space (based in Sandton) has a vacancy for a Senior Integration Developer. The successful candidate will be responsible for meeting the needs of the internal and external customers through the execution of the strategic and operational objectives in growth, quality & people by Formulating and delivering system solutions.

Effective management of the day-to-day use, performance and maintenance of the designated systems, through:

·         Translate application storyboards and use cases into functional applications

·         Design, build, and maintain efficient, reusable, and reliable C# code

·         Ensure the best possible performance, quality, and responsiveness of applications

·         Identify bottlenecks and bugs, and devise solutions to these problems

·         Help maintain code quality, organization, and automatization

·         To co-ordinate creation of Handover documentation.

·         Production support and Bug fixing of bespoke Products

·         Design and desgin Reviews

Participation and involvement in projects to business unit to ensure:

·         Smooth delivery

·         Manage business expectations

·         Application and environmental stability

·         Participation in design discussions, review sessions and prototyping

Effective support Liaison between IM and Business, through:

·         Communicate with business unit as per engagement model.

·         Provide reports and management information on system performance, issues, changes, etc.

·         Keep abreast of trends, developments, best practices, competitive activities, etc. regarding systems functionalities, capabilities, etc.

·         Implement/Adhere to relevant policies and procedure and ensure that due processes are followed related to IT delivery.

·         Deliver appropriate solutions to close all IT related audit findings.

·         Monitoring of capacity, constraints and suggest improvements within infrastructure team.

Requirements:

·         8 or more years development experience in a range of Integration/API Management toolsets, including but not limited to:

o    Microsoft BizTalk 2009, 2013 R2

o    SAP Integration Tools (incl HANA Cloud) e.g. BAPI, Netweaver, IDocs, CPI, MII, EDI

·         Experience of software development waterfall and Agile lifecycles

·         Good understanding of Integration and application architectures

·         Be willing to learn, grow and stretch into new roles

·         Programming proficiency with: C#; WCF; XML; XSLT; XPATH; Web services; SOAP; REST; SOA; HTML; Windows PowerShell automation; TFS; SQL Server 2008+; Visual Studio

·         Good understanding of webservice security

·         Familiarity with the .NET framework 3.5/4.0/4.5 .NET Core

·         Understand ITIL Service Management processes

·         Comfortable working in a technical landscape that is made up of niche COTS packages, Bespoke solutions, SQL server based reporting solutions and large platform based solutions.

·         Familiar with Open Data, REST and SOAP services.

·         Experience of integrating multiple systems and familiar with best practice for master data management and data modelling.

·         Comfortable documenting and designing integrations in conjunction with Analyst’s and solution architects.

·         Experience in a broad range of Integration offerings

·         Experience as an Integration specialist or lead on at least one major Integration project and hands on experience of implementing at least 2-3 other significant Integration solutions

·         Understanding, and preferably some implementation experience of API Management toolsets

·         Experience of software development waterfall and Agile lifecycles

·         Serving as an on-call rotation team member in support of production applications, services and subscriptions processes.

·         Exposing WCF and consuming WCF/ASMX/SOAP web services in BizTalk.

·         Programming BizTalk orchestrations for integration processes.

·         BizTalk Error handling techniques and fault management

·         Orchestration optimisation techniques for high throughput

·         Knowledge of BizTalk Scopes and transaction handling in BizTalk, when to use it and when not to use it

·         Programming SQL stored procedures

·         SQL Error handling techniques

·         Knowledge of BizTalk File based integration processes

·         Knowledge of BizTalk FTP based integration processes

·         Programming BizTalk standard pipeline components invoked from orchestrations

·         Programming BizTalk custom pipeline components

·         Programming BizTalk custom adapters utilising WCF-Custom adapter

·         Knowledge of BizTalk WCF LOB Adapters (Oracle-db mainly)

Qualifications:

Certification in the below or equivilant:

·         Certificate in BizTalk 2006 and higher

·         Querying Microsoft SQL Server

·         Programming in C# - Advantageous

Diploma or Degree in the below or equivilant :

·         Bsc IT Mathematical Sciences

·         Bsc IT Computer Science

·         B-Tech: Information Technology or National Diploma: Information Technology

 

Skills
  • Healthcare
  • Integration
  • BizTalk
  • ITIL
  • Rest
  • SOAP
Requirements
  • Education Tertiary Degree
  • Experience 5+ Years

Similar Jobs